Range, variance, and standard deviation all measure the spread or variability of a data set in different ways. When the standard deviation is a lot larger than zero, the data values are very spread out about the mean; outliers can make s or very large. The standard deviation is small when the data are all concentrated close to the mean, exhibiting little variation or spread. When the standard deviation is zero, there is no spread; that is, the all the data values are equal to each other. The more spread the data, the larger the variance is in relation to the mean.
